How to create a jogged cross section

I have a part that I would like to cross section like the sketch. The radial holes are at an angle and I would like to show how the angle relates to the countersunk holes in the cross section, so the part is made correctly. How do I do this? I'm fairly new at Creo. I am using Creo Elements/Pro 5.0.

This is an offset section. You simple create an open sketch that will be the cut. You will have other options when you place the view, such as unfold.

You might go through the help files. The help files to actually show all the different types of sections that are supported and also show how to use them.

There is an option to "unfold" the cross section. This is done in the dialog. I think you need to provide an additional input so it knows the direction to unfold.

I found an example of One Side when searching the help but it really is no help. I don't know what that means. But I do know that a section will fail in the model if you only extrude the offset sketch in one direction, but it will show in the drawing view.
